# Product Summary of Advant Controller 110   ## I. Product Positioning and Core Features   Advant Controller 110 is a mid-performance programmable processing station, specifically designed for control and regulation tasks in small and medium-sized industrial applications. It offers cost-effective solutions and significant expansion potential. It can operate as an autonomous workstation or be integrated into the **Advant OCS Open Control System**, suitable for control, sequence logic, regulation, counting, and data calculation tasks in various small and medium-sized industrial scenarios. It also supports event sequence recording based on timestamps.   ## II. Programming and Configuration   - **Programming Language and Tools**: Developed using ABB's proprietary graphical programming language **AMPL (ABB Master Programming Language)** and configured via the **Advant Station 100 Engineering Station**. Programs are created graphically by selecting function blocks and connecting them. Printed documents are consistent with on-screen displays, facilitating debugging.   - **Program Storage**: Application programs are stored in non-volatile electrically erasable memory, supporting immediate reprogramming without the need for battery backup.   ## III. Hardware and I/O Support   1. **Basic Interfaces**: Equipped with a standard RS 232 interface supporting MODBUS I or RCOM data remote transmission; an optional PROFIBUS interface is available to enhance distributed communication capabilities.   2. **I/O Device Compatibility**:     - Supports **S600 series I/O devices**, covering digital/analog signals and AC/DC voltage types, including standard and custom models with high contact density, high power, and high isolation voltage. All S600 devices feature a steel plate housing (IP20) for electromagnetic interference resistance and easy installation.     - Supports distributed I/O: Up to 32 S800 I/O stations can be connected via **Advant Fieldbus 100**; up to 126 third-party I/O stations can be connected via PROFIBUS, adapting to various factory topologies.   3. **Expansion Capability**: Supports flexible expansion, including hot-swappable modules (addable without shutdown), adding complete I/O racks, or expanding into a multi-station distributed control system.   ## IV. Communication Capabilities   Advant Controller 110 features strong cross-system communication capabilities, supporting multiple protocols and buses:   - **Core Bus**: Up to 80 stations can be connected via **Advant Fieldbus 100** (supporting redundant configuration), using twisted-pair or fiber optic cables with a maximum transmission distance of 1700 meters (depending on cable type).   - **Compatible Protocols**: Supports protocols such as PROFIBUS, RCOM/RCOM+, and MasterFieldbus, enabling seamless integration with other ABB controllers, distributed I/O, operator stations, and speed-controlled drives.   - **Third-Party Compatibility**: Can communicate with monitoring systems from other manufacturers via Modbus I and Siemens 3964R protocols.   ## V. Central Processing Unit Options   Three central processing units (CPUs) are available to meet different performance requirements:   | Processor Model | Frequency | Storage Capacity | Core Features |   |-----------------|-----------|------------------|---------------|   | PM632 (Basic)   | 16 MHz    | 256 kB           | Cost-effective, meeting basic control needs |   | PM633 (Extended)| 25 MHz    | 512 kB           | Double processing speed and storage capacity, supporting complex applications and future upgrades |   | PM634 (High-End)| 25 MHz    | 512 kB           | Equipped with PROFIBUS-DP master interface for field device integration, occupying two module slots |   ## VI. I/O Specifications and Functions   - **Digital I/O**: Supports various voltages (24 V DC, 48 V DC, 110-250 V AC/DC, etc.) with 16-32 channels. Features group isolation and short-circuit protection; some models support event recognition and timestamp recording.   - **Analog I/O**: Analog input resolution reaches 12-13 bits, supporting signals such as ±10 V/±20 mA; analog output resolution is 12 bits, supporting 0-20 mA, 4-20 mA, ±10 V, etc. Some models feature independent isolation.   - **Pulse Counting**: Supports pulse frequencies up to 100 kHz, including 5 counters (2 inputs per counter), with modes such as up/down counting, frequency/position/speed measurement.   ## VII. Software and Hardware Options   - **Software Functions**: Basic software supports program structured control, logical operations, timing, counting, code conversion, and calculation; optional functions include regulatory control, event handling, and multi-protocol communication (RCOM/RCOM+, MODBUS, Siemens 3964R).   - **Hardware Options**: Include Advant Fieldbus 100 interface modules (CI626V01 for coaxial cable, CI627 for twisted-pair), MasterFieldbus master/slave modules (CI671/CI670), and multi-channel communication modules (CI532V01 supporting RCOM+, CI532V02 supporting MODBUS, etc.).
